Papers Relating to the Tube Alloys Project
| Title |
Papers Relating to the Tube Alloys Project |
| Reference |
GBR/0014/MADD |
| Creator |
Maddock, Alfred, fl 1941-1957, nuclear scientist |
| Covering Dates |
1941–1957 |
| Extent and Medium |
2 boxes |
| Repository |
Churchill Archives Centre |
|
| Content and context |
|
These papers trace the development of the Tube Alloys project in Canada, progress reports, and the establishment of AERE.
These papers were deposited at Churchill Archives Centre in June 1987 by Dr Maddock.
These papers are owned by Dr Maddock.
